随着区块链技术的不断发展,加密货币及其应用正在逐渐融入我们的日常生活。其中,加密钱包作为存储、管理和转账数字资产的工具,在使用过程中,跨链转账成了一个重要的话题。跨链转账不仅解决了不同区块链之间的资产转移问题,也进一步推动了区块链的互操作性和多样性。本文将详细介绍加密钱包跨链转账的原理、应用场景以及安全性问题,并探讨用户可能遇到的相关问题。

1. 什么是加密钱包跨链转账?

加密钱包是一种专门用于存储、管理和交易加密货币的工具。用户可以通过加密钱包存储各种数字资产,而跨链转账则是指在不同区块链之间进行资产转移的过程。由于区块链是一个去中心化的分布式账本,各链之间的数据和资产通常是隔离的,因此实现跨链转账需要特定的技术和协议。

随着不同链上去中心化应用(DApp)和资产的涌现,跨链转账的需求日益增加。在此背景下,各种跨链技术应运而生,比如原子交换(Atomic Swaps)、跨链桥(Cross-Chain Bridges)、侧链(Sidechains)等。这些技术旨在实现不同区块链之间的资产互换和流动性增加。

2. 加密钱包跨链转账的技术原理

深入探讨:加密钱包跨链转账的原理与应用

加密钱包跨链转账的核心技术在于其协议的实现。具体而言,主要有以下几种方式:

2.1 原子交换

原子交换是一种密码学技术,允许用户在没有中介的情况下直接在不同区块链之间交易。这是一种双向交易,确保交易要么完全完成,要么完全不发生。它的主要优势在于不需要信任双方或第三方。

2.2 跨链桥

跨链桥是将不同区块链连接的工具。它通过在源链上锁定资产,在目标链上创造等值的“包裹”资产来实现跨链转账。用户通过跨链桥完成资产的转移,使用桥接的资产在目标链上进行交易。

2.3 侧链

侧链是与主链并行的区块链,用户可以在主链上锁定资产,然后在侧链上解锁并使用。侧链提供了与主链的互操作性,同时允许用户在不同应用中使用相同的资产。

3. 加密钱包跨链转账的实际应用场景

加密钱包跨链转账的应用场景非常广泛,以下是一些典型的示例:

3.1 资产交易

在不同的去中心化交易所(DEX)中,用户经常需要在不同链上进行交易。例如,在以太坊链上的某个DEX上,用户希望交易比特币,但比特币在比特币链上,由于这两个链之间的隔离,用户需要使用跨链技术完成交换。

3.2 跨链DeFi应用

越来越多的去中心化金融(DeFi)应用正在实现跨链功能。通过跨链转账,用户可以在不同链上的DeFi平台之间转移资产,增加流动性和投资机会,提高资本效率。

3.3 跨链NFT转移

不可替代代币(NFT)的流行使得跨链NFT转移变得愈加重要。用户希望在不同区块链之间转移他们的数字收藏品,而跨链桥可以帮助他们实现这一点,从而促进NFT市场的繁荣。

4. 加密钱包跨链转账的安全性问题

深入探讨:加密钱包跨链转账的原理与应用

虽然加密钱包跨链转账提供了诸多方便,但也伴随着一定的安全风险。以下是一些主要的安全性

4.1 私钥安全

在跨链转账过程中,私钥的安全至关重要。私钥是用户控制其加密资产的必要条件,一旦私钥被盗取,用户的资产将会面临失窃的风险。

4.2 智能合约漏洞

许多跨链转账依赖于智能合约的执行,但不幸的是,智能合约中可能存在编码漏洞,导致资产被攻击者窃取。因此,用户在选择跨链平台时,需确保其智能合约经过严格审计。

4.3 中介风险

虽然原子交换实现了去中心化交易,但某些跨链桥仍需要依赖于中心化的中介。中心化的中介可能会成为攻击的目标,一旦中介出现问题,用户的资产将会面临风险。

5. 问题探讨

跨链转账的步骤是怎样的?

跨链转账的步骤因使用的技术而异,但一般可以分为以下几个基本步骤:

  1. 选择跨链转账方式:用户需根据资产种类和目标链选择合适的跨链转账方式,例如原子交换、跨链桥或侧链。
  2. 锁定资产:在原链上,用户需将他们的资产锁定,以防止在转账过程中出现双重花费的问题。
  3. 发起转账:用户在跨链平台发起转账请求,通常需要提供目标链的地址及其他必要信息。
  4. 生成包裹资产:系统通过智能合约为用户生成一个可在目标链上交易的包裹资产。
  5. 完成转移:包裹资产在目标链上被解锁,用户即可在此链上使用或交易资产。

跨链转账需要支付哪些费用?

跨链转账过程中,用户通常需要支付以下几种费用:

  1. 网络手续费:不同区块链对交易的处理通常会收取网络费,用户需要根据所选链的手续费标准支付相应费用。
  2. 跨链桥费用:使用跨链桥服务可能需要支付额外的桥接费用,具体费用依据桥接服务提供商的条款而定。
  3. 解锁费用:在目标链上解锁包裹资产时,可能会产生解锁手续费。

如何提高跨链转账的安全性?

提高跨链转账安全性可以采取以下几种措施:

  1. 使用硬件钱包:将私钥存储在硬件钱包中,可以降低私钥被盗的风险。
  2. 选择经过审计的智能合约:在进行跨链交易时,选择那些经历过安全审计的智能合约,以降低智能合约漏洞的风险。
  3. 随机分配小额进行尝试:用户在进行大额跨链转账之前,可以先尝试小额转账,以确认系统的安全性。

跨链转账是否会影响交易速度?

跨链转账的速度通常依赖于多个因素:

  1. 原链和目标链的网络拥堵状况:如果原链或目标链网络拥堵,转账速度可能受到影响。
  2. 桥接或交换平台的处理速度:不同跨链桥或原子交换平台的处理速度不一,会直接影响用户的转账时间。
  3. 区块确认时间:某些区块链如比特币,其确认时间较长,可能导致跨链转账整体时间的延长。

全面了解跨链转账的未来趋势?

未来跨链转账将有以下几个发展趋势:

  1. 增强互操作性:随着技术的不断演进,将有更多的跨链协议出现,提升不同区块链之间的互操作性。
  2. 可扩展性解决方案:针对跨链转账的可扩展性问题,新的解决方案将在未来不断被提出,改善用户体验。
  3. 规范和标准化:跨链转账的标准化和监管将逐步建立,以提高安全性和用户信任度。

综上所述,加密钱包跨链转账为用户提供了强大而灵活的数字资产转移方式,通过不断的技术创新和市场应用,跨链转账将在未来的区块链生态中扮演更加重要的角色。然而,用户在享受便捷的同时,也需重视相关的安全和费用问题,确保自身资产的安全及合理利用。